The biological safety cabinet market is evaluated at US$138.221 million for the year 2022 and is projected to grow at a CAGR of 6.16% to reach a market size of US$210.036 million by the year 2029.

A biological safety cabinet is an enclosed cabinet used in laboratories and research centers to protect scientists and laboratory personnel from any biohazard or infectious agents that occur during the processing of contaminated materials. The cabinet is equipped with a highly efficient particle-arresting filter (HEPA) which removes infection agents such as viruses & bacteria from the air in the laboratory. Owing to its high safety and performance features, the biological safety cabinet holds high applicability in testing & diagnostic laboratories of pharmaceutical companies and research institutes.

The bolstering growth in the pharmaceutical sector, owing to the growing demand for new and effective medical drugs for diseases, and favorable investment inflows both by companies and government organizations have positively impacted the market growth of the biological safety cabinet. Such investments are predicted to increase the demand for biological safety cabinets during the drug testing application, thereby boosting the market for the cabinets during the forecast period.

MARKET RESTRAINTS:

There are significant limitations faced by the biological safety cabinet (BSC) industry that may affect its broader acceptance. The major challenge is the initial high expense of buying, installing, and certifying BSCs. The substantial monetary outlay that is necessary might be prohibitive for labs and medical facilities, especially those with tight budgets.

The total cost of ownership is further impacted by continuing operating and maintenance costs, such as frequent certification and testing to guarantee adherence to safety regulations. The decision-making process of smaller laboratories or institutions with limited resources may be impacted by this cost burden. Furthermore, the requirement for certification and frequent maintenance might cause downtime, which would disrupt the ongoing operation in settings like hospitals and research facilities.

Based on class type, the biological safety cabinet is segmented into class I, class II, and class III. The class II type biological safety cabinet is expected to grow at a relatively higher rate during the forecast period of the biological safety cabinet market. Class II biological safety cabinet has high usage in basic research and testing activities, and as it is equipped with a HEPA filter, the cabinet provides better protection to products, personnel, and the environment. With the growing establishment of R&D facilities for new drug production and testing, the demand for such cabinets is also expected to increase. Furthermore, owing to various investments in R&D for new drug development, the demand for class II biological safety cabinets is also projected to increase.
